Purpose:

To approve the Authority Monitoring Report for Greater Cambridge 2023-2024.

 

All Local Authorities are obliged to publish an Authority Monitoring Report (AMR) each year. They describe progress against the Local Development Scheme and monitor the impact of planning policies included in development plan documents. Cambridge City Council and South Cambridgeshire District Council produce a joint AMR to monitor their development plans and policies collectively.
